How do I clean my new home when I move in?

Embarking on a tidy-up mission can seem challenging, but a well-organized approach can simplify the process. Begin by creating a checklist. By detailing the hygienic needs for each room, you can efficiently allocate your resources and time, ensuring no area is overlooked.
- Begin with the kitchen
Start your journey with the kitchen. The sink, stove, and refrigerator are high-traffic zones, which typically require a deep clean. For the sink, a mixture of vinegar and baking soda can help remove stubborn stains and grime. Oven sprays can tackle grease and burnt food in the stove. As for the refrigerator, a solution of warm water and dish soap is usually sufficient.
- Tackle the bathroom
Next, turn your attention to the bathroom. Scrubbing the tub, sink, and toilet with a good quality bathroom cleaner is vital. If grout appears dingy, a paste of baking soda and water applied with a toothbrush can work wonders. Remember to also sanitize handles and switches.
- Take care of the floors and walls
In the living spaces, floors and walls often demand attention. For carpets, consider renting a professional carpet cleaner if they appear dirty or smell musty. If the rental property has hard floors, a suitable mop and floor cleaner will be your best allies. Walls can be wiped down with a damp cloth. Pay particular attention to light switches and door handles, which often harbor unnoticed dirt.
- Wipe down the windows
Windows are another critical part of your tidy-up process. Clean windows not only improve the aesthetics of your space but also allow more natural light to flood in. Most window cleaners are effective, and a microfiber cloth can help reduce streaks.
- Don’t forget light fixtures and fans
Remember to take a look at the light fixtures and fans as well. Dust often settles on these areas and is typically forgotten in the process. A vacuum with a brush attachment or a microfiber duster can be used to clean these fixtures.
- Finish with the outdoor space
Lastly, don’t forget to address any outdoor spaces your rental might have, such as a patio or balcony. Outdoor spaces can often be cleaned using a broom, followed by a wash with a garden hose.
